Hydrometallurgical recovery of manganese, gold and silver from refractory Au-Ag ore by two-stage reductive acid and cyanidation leaching

Abstract
•A refractory Au-Ag ore from Beiya (Yunnan, China) is characterised.•The occurrence states of Au and Ag are clarified.•Most of Ag occurring as isomorphs in manganese oxide ore cannot be leached via direct cyanidation.•A hydrometallurgical recovery process of two-stage reductive acid and cyanidation leaching is proposed.•70.13% Mn, 87.37% Au, and 80.19% Ag are recovered.
